These leaders argued that by remaining committed to cotton production, the south was becoming dependent on the north for manufactured goods. These southerners also argued that factories and workshops would revive the economy of the Upper South, which was less prosperous than the cotton states.

Great Britain's Parliament imposed many new laws and taxes that affected life of colonists a lot. Instead of repaying colonists for participation in French and Indian War, government punished them by bringing these laws that enraged them. Some of those laws were Townshend Acts, which were regarded as harshest.

After Britain defeated France in 1763 they dominated the North American continent. Colonists, believed that government will finally thank them for all good things they have done.
Still, instead of them they made things even worse. Colonists asked for representation in the Parliament, repealing of some of this acts, but nothing of this happened.
